Mount Salem Vineyards is a special kind of winery located in Pittstown, New Jersey. It is found in Hunterdon County, in the area known as Alexandria Township.

This land was once a farm that grew fruits, grains, and raised dairy animals. The first grapevines were planted in 2005. Mount Salem Vineyards then opened its doors to visitors in 2010.

The owner, Peter Leitner, also started a group called the Appalachian Highlands Vinifera Society. This group works to help improve how wine grapes are grown and how wine is made in Northern New Jersey.

Mount Salem Vineyards has about 7 acres of land where grapes are grown. Each year, they make around 1,000 cases of wine. A "case" is like a box, usually holding 12 bottles. The winery is located high up on Mount Salem, over 600 feet above sea level. The farm is named after this mountain.

What Wines Are Made Here?

Mount Salem Vineyards focuses on using grapes that originally came from Austria and Northern Italy. They make wine from many different types of grapes, including:

  • Albariño
  • Barbera
  • Blaufränkisch (Lemberger)
  • Cabernet Franc
  • Chardonnay
  • Grüner Veltliner
  • Merlot
  • Riesling
  • St. Laurent
  • Traminette
  • Viognier
  • Zweigelt

Mount Salem Vineyards is the only winery in New Jersey that makes wine from St. Laurent grapes. These grapes are special because they originally came from Austria. This winery is not located in one of New Jersey's three special grape-growing regions, which are called viticultural areas.

Mount Salem Vineyards Tasting Room
Mount Salem's tasting room is in a 200-year-old building that used to be a barn.

How They Make Wine

Mount Salem Vineyards believes in using traditional ways to make wine, similar to those used in the Burgundy region of France. They put a lot of importance on terroir. This word means how the land, soil, and climate of a place affect the taste of the grapes and the wine.

They also focus on using the best quality grapes and a lot of hard work in the fields. This helps them make excellent wines.

Licenses and Groups

Mount Salem Vineyards has a special farm winery license from the New Jersey Division of Alcoholic Beverage Control. This license allows them to:

  • Make up to 50,000 gallons of wine each year.
  • Have up to 15 other places where they can sell their wine.
  • Send up to 12 cases of wine per year to customers, both in New Jersey and in other states.

While they are not part of the Garden State Wine Growers Association, they are a member of the Outer Coastal Plain Vineyard Association.
